Text reads as; ‘Extraction of poles using Border Sledge pulled by horse. Average pole shown in the slides is 1.8 h ft Sitka spruce. The average load 12-15 h ft.’

Unfortunately the sledge cannot be seen under the large load. From memory this was a small regular sledge with runners fixed to flat body base. On top of the body base was fixed a swivelling bolster which had the tie down chains attached.
